Youth Mentorship
Young members of the Indian Muslim diaspora often navigate important decisions around education, careers, and identity.MIRAKAZ Youth Engagement aims to support this journey by connecting younger members with experienced professionals from within the community who can offer guidance, mentorship, and real-world insights.
Through conversations, mentorship opportunities, and practical exposure, MIRAKAZ seeks to help youth develop confidence, direction, and clarity as they build their future.
What Youth Mentorship Includes
Mentorship & Career Guidance
Students and early-career professionals may connect with experienced members of the MIRAKAZ network who can share guidance on education paths, career choices, and professional development.
MIRAKAZ helps facilitate these connections within the professional network.
Mentorship & Career Guidance
Occasional sessions and informal discussions where professionals share their journeys, career paths, and industry insights.
These conversations help younger members better understand different professions and opportunities available to them.
